Given numbers are 811, 194, 168, 543
The list of prime factors of all numbers are
Prime factors of 811 are 811
Prime factors of 194 are 2 x 97
Prime factors of 168 are 2 x 2 x 2 x 3 x 7
Prime factors of 543 are 3 x 181
The above numbers do not have any common prime factor. So GCD is 1
